Building a Strong Case: Evidence & Testimonies

Building a robust case is paramount when engaging a child abuse lawyer in Denver CO to ensure justice for victims and their families. The process involves meticulously gathering evidence and securing compelling testimonies. This strategic approach is crucial, as child abuse cases often present unique challenges. For instance, victims may be hesitant to come forward, and the abuse may not leave physical signs, making it imperative for lawyers to rely on detailed records and credible witnesses.
Legal professionals in this field must be adept at uncovering and interpreting various forms of evidence. This includes medical records detailing injuries or recurring health issues, school reports indicating behavioral changes, and digital media showing suspicious activities. For instance, a child abuse lawyer in Denver CO might utilize video surveillance from a public park to corroborate a victim’s account of an assault. Furthermore, expert witness testimony can be instrumental; professionals like medical practitioners, child psychologists, and forensic scientists provide specialized insights that strengthen the case.
A key aspect of a successful strategy is effective communication with clients and witnesses. Lawyers should create a safe, supportive environment, encouraging open dialogue. This may involve regular meetings, providing clear legal explanations, and offering emotional support to help victims feel heard and understood. By fostering trust, lawyers can secure more detailed and accurate testimonies, which are essential for building a compelling case. Supporting Survivors: Resources & Legal Aid

Supporting survivors of child abuse is a complex and crucial task, and Denver-based lawyers play a vital role in this process by providing legal aid and resources to those who have suffered. Child abuse lawyer in Denver CO are equipped with the knowledge and expertise to navigate the intricate legal landscape surrounding these cases, ensuring that survivors receive the justice and support they deserve. One of the primary challenges these attorneys face is advocating for victims who may be traumatized, afraid, or hesitant to come forward. They employ specialized strategies to build strong cases while prioritizing the well-being and long-term recovery of the survivor.
Legal aid in Denver extends beyond court representation. Many child abuse lawyers collaborate with local organizations and healthcare providers to offer comprehensive support services. These can include counseling, medical care, and access to safe housing, addressing the multifaceted needs of survivors. For instance, some law firms have established partnerships with non-profit groups dedicated to trauma recovery, enabling them to connect clients with specialized therapy and community resources. By fostering these collaborations, Denver-based lawyers enhance their ability to support survivors through every aspect of their journey, from initial reporting to long-term healing.
Practical advice for those seeking legal aid includes researching and consulting reputable organizations specializing in child abuse cases. Local bar associations or government websites often provide lists of qualified attorneys with experience in these matters. Additionally, survivor advocacy groups can offer valuable insights and guidance on finding the right legal representation. It is essential to communicate openly with potential lawyers about their approach to supporting survivors and understanding the unique challenges of your case. The goal is to establish a partnership with an attorney who not only possesses legal expertise but also genuinely cares about facilitating healing and positive outcomes for child abuse survivors.
